Front Illustrate
Back
To give examples to make (something) easier to understand. to be proof or evidence of (something). to explain or decorate a story, book, etc., with pictures
But it was still thrilling to see this knowledge illustrated quantitatively by my students in such a dramatic fashion. 
He illustrated his lecture with stories of his own experiences in the field.
These recent events illustrate [=show, demonstrate] the need for change in the country.
The book is illustrated with many diagrams and charts.
